MyBatis——小知识:MyBatis_映射配置文件_#{}:更丰富的用法:
发布日期:2021-05-07 02:35:50 浏览次数:18 分类:精选文章

本文共 369 字,大约阅读时间需要 1 分钟。

规定参数的一些规则:

javaType、 jdbcType、 mode(存储过程)、 numericScale、
resultMap、 typeHandler、 jdbcTypeName、 expression(未来准备支持的功能);

jdbcType通常需要在某种特定的条件下被设置:	在我们数据为null的时候,有些数据库可能不能识别mybatis对null的默认处理。比如Oracle(报错);		JdbcType OTHER:无效的类型;因为mybatis对所有的null都映射的是原生Jdbc的OTHER类型,oracle不能正确处理;		由于全局配置中:jdbcTypeForNull=OTHER;oracle不支持;两种办法	1、#{email,jdbcType=OTHER};	2、jdbcTypeForNull=NULL		
上一篇:MyBatis——小知识:resultMap_关联查询_环境搭建
下一篇:MyBatis——小知识:MyBatis_映射配置文件_参数值获取

发表评论

最新留言

网站不错 人气很旺了 加油
[***.192.178.218]2025年04月14日 18时31分01秒